Janal Pixan in Mérida: Honoring Life and Death with Tradition, Music, and Culture

In Yucatán, Janal Pixan—meaning “Food for the Souls” in Maya—is more than a holiday. It is a deeply rooted tradition that blends ancient Maya beliefs with Catholic practices introduced during the colonial era. Celebrate Mexican Independence Day in Mérida, Yucatán: What to See, Do & Eat

Every September, Mérida comes alive with music, food, fireworks, and patriotic pride as the city joins the rest of Mexico in celebrating El Día de la Independencia. This holiday, often mistaken for Cinco de Mayo by outsiders, is actually Mexico’s most important national celebration—commemorating the start of the fight for independence from Spain in 1810.

A New Era for the U.S. Consulate in Mérida, Yucatán

Written by Stephanie Carmon A Landmark Addition to the Yucatán Peninsula Last Friday, we had the privilege of touring the brand-new U.S. Consulate building in northern Mérida alongside Consul General Justen Thomas. This impressive $210 million project marks a significant milestone for diplomatic infrastructure in the region—offering enhanced service, efficiency, and security for all visitors.
